Income Tax Department to Issue Notices to Non-Filers and TDS Deductees

Last updated: 21 February 2024


The Income Tax Department is gearing up to take stringent action against individuals who have failed to file their Income Tax Returns (ITRs) and those whose taxes have been deducted at source (TDS) but have not filed their returns. This move comes as part of the department's efforts to enhance compliance and ensure that taxpayers fulfill their obligations.

The initiative, as affirmed by a report, underscores the proactive stance of the Income Tax Department in ensuring tax compliance across the board. Central Board of Direct Taxes (CBDT) Chairman Nitin Gupta has emphasized that notices will be dispatched only to taxpayers for whom the department possesses concrete information, indicating non-compliance.

One of the key aspects highlighted by Chairman Nitin Gupta is the department's commitment to improving taxpayer services while simultaneously addressing significant tax-related issues. This multifaceted approach not only aims to streamline processes but also to enhance the overall experience for taxpayers.

Implications of Non-Filing and TDS Non-Compliance

The issuance of notices to individuals who have not filed their ITRs despite TDS deductions underscores the importance of timely compliance with tax regulations. Failure to file ITRs not only attracts penalties but also increases the likelihood of facing further scrutiny from tax authorities. Additionally, non-compliance with TDS obligations can result in legal ramifications and potential audits, further underscoring the importance of adhering to tax laws.

CBDT's Focus on Enhancing Taxpayer Services

Chairman Nitin Gupta's emphasis on reducing refund processing times, updating returns, and resolving tax disputes reflects the CBDT's commitment to enhancing taxpayer services. By prioritizing these areas, the Income Tax Department aims to streamline processes, reduce bureaucratic hurdles, and foster a more taxpayer-friendly environment.
